    You'll need to convert the minutes part to hours. 15 minutes times 1 hour per 60 minutes will make the conversion to hours and minutes will cancel out. 15 min × (1 hr / 60 min) = (15/60) hr = 0.25 hr. Adding the 0.25 to the 7.0 our total is 7.0 + 0.25 = 7.25 hours.

    Hours: Hours in a day: 24: Hours in a week: 168: Hours in a month: 672 for a 28-day month 696 for a 29-day month 720 for a 30-day month 744 for a 31-day month 730.5 on average: Hours in a year: 8,760 for a 365-day year 8,784 for a 366-day year 8,766 on average: Hours in a decade: 87,648 for a 2-leap-year decade 87,672 for a 3-leap-year decade 87,660 on average

    First, identify the starting and an ending time. The goal is to subtract the starting time from the ending time under the correct conditions. If the times are not already in 24-hour time, convert them to 24-hour time. AM hours are the same in both 12-hour and 24-hour time.
